Output 03ecdd94de05e867056fe59530133a360240c70a7e80ced957bd3ea7b3428309:0
- value
- 1313757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c1343d6133223564091c1fac2eed34a3ccb7eed OP_EQUAL
- address
- 37AfYcEK8iaoBwTesqCMQhjYB58uK64MTc
- transaction
- 03ecdd94de05e867056fe59530133a360240c70a7e80ced957bd3ea7b3428309
- confirmations
- 337080
- spent
- true